Preview – Food Awards Scotland Ceremony

The food awards scotland

The Food Awards Scotland will tonight reveal the winners at the black tie event being held at the Crowne Plaza Hotel and will be hosted by the lovely Gina McKie.

“We have had a fantastic response from the Scottish food industry and we are excited to welcome those who provide and supply us with the gastronomic delights. We would like to wish all the finalists the very best of luck” commented Yasmin Mahmood of event organisers Creative Oceanic.

Listed for awards include some our faves such as Damn Delicious, Lychee, Cail Bruich, Restaurant Mark Greenaway and The Adamson – some good competition there!

As well as the Awards, the event will also help raise funds for the official charity partner, Make A Wish Foundation UK granting magical wishes to children and young people fighting life-threatening conditions.

There are twenty five categories to recognise on the evening, and a full list of finalists can be found here.
